There's another burglary alert among the sea-view villas in Margine Rosso on the Quartu coast, and the latest one happened just a few days ago. They waited for the residents to leave, then the gang, apparently three people strong as captured on camera, went into action, ransacking the house, opening the safe with a cordless grinder, and stealing money and jewelry. So now the residents are trying to protect each other by patrolling, and the Committee has distributed signs to hang on the gates that read "area subject to neighborhood social control."
In short, it's anything but easy in these summer days, when it seemed like burglaries were a distant memory. The burglary a few days ago was committed in broad daylight. The owner of the burglarized home spoke only on condition of anonymity. "It was 1 p.m. and the house was empty because we had gone out. When we returned in the evening, we found everything open and in disarray. They did it all in half an hour: they ransacked the entire house, moved furniture and pictures, then opened the safe with a grinder and took about €1,000 in cash and some jewelry. The security cameras showed them repeatedly ringing the doorbell before entering, just to see if we were home. Now we have to protect ourselves. Together with other residents, we will have security guards patrol the house."
The problem of thefts had upset the peace of Margine Rosso some time ago with five incursions and attempted incursions and various raids even in gardens and verandas.
